Electrification alone is no miracle cure for climate change. Availability of the required metals will soon become an obstacle without more versatile and innovative ways to use materials and to produce energy. Our researchers work to solve the biggest bottlenecks in electrification.
Solving the challenges of electrification is not just a scientific question: it requires extensive societal debate.

Open University courses are open to everyone regardless of background or age. Open University offers individual courses in Business, Technology, Languages, and Art and Design. Students are admitted to individual courses in the order of registration.
